A Trailblazing Force in Technology

Heap’s transformative impact on music technology is epitomized by her creation of the MIMU gloves. These wearable musical instruments redefine performance art, allowing musicians to express themselves through intuitive gestures.

Additionally, one can delve into Heap’s groundbreaking and disrupting venture, Mycelia – a non-profit digital platform powered by blockchain technology set to revolutionize the music industry’s landscape with its transparent and decentralized approach.

Awaiting in the Wings

Whether via innovative musical collaboration or keeping us informed through video blogs on Youtube, Imogen Heap has always found meaningful ways to connect with her fans.

Heap recently launched a subscription streaming channel on the newly launched streaming platform SupaPass so that her loyal fanbase can interact with each other and receive exclusive Imogen Heap content. According to the Imogen Heap website,

“Heapsters” can enjoy exclusive daily content they won’t find anywhere else, including excluding “making of” content and a feature film!

The SupaPass platform is projected to be the new streaming model to re-establish the monetary and emotional link between artists and fans.
